RE: Does counter-battery work for aircraft too?

Post by KG Erwin »

Air-to-air combat does NOT happen in the game, nor does bombing runs on off-board assets. Off-board counterbattery arty fire DOES happen, but it's a random choice by the game engine -- the human player has no control over it.

RE: Does counter-battery work for aircraft too?

Post by IBTyrone »

Hi SiG.

Speaking for the Italians, the 75mm L46 AA is the only gun available in the early war (available 1934-1946) that can stop Matilda tanks (pen value of 126) at range. It is worth buying in the early war years for this reason alone although it is tough to haul around and only has 15 AP rounds. I've never seen them fire against planes although I suppose they would if given the opportunity.
